  "message": "[PATCH] coredump: shutdown current process first\n\nThis patch optimizes zap_threads() for the case when there are no -\u003emm\nusers except the current\u0027s thread group.  In that case we can avoid\n\u0027for_each_process()\u0027 loop.\n\nIt also adds a useful invariant: SIGNAL_GROUP_EXIT (if checked under\n-\u003esiglock) always implies that all threads (except may be current) have\npending SIGKILL.\n\nSigned-off-by: Oleg Nesterov \u003coleg@tv-sign.ru\u003e\nCc: Roland McGrath \u003croland@redhat.com\u003e\nSigned-off-by: Andrew Morton \u003cakpm@osdl.org\u003e\nSigned-off-by: Linus Torvalds \u003ctorvalds@osdl.org\u003e\n",
